魔兽世界GSE高级宏编译器:专业玩家必备的高效技能管理工具
魔兽世界GSE高级宏编译器专业玩家必备的高效技能管理工具【免费下载链接】GSE-Advanced-Macro-CompilerGSE is an alternative advanced macro editor and engine for World of Warcraft.项目地址: https://gitcode.com/gh_mirrors/gs/GSE-Advanced-Macro-CompilerGSEGnome Sequencer Enhanced是一款专为《魔兽世界》设计的革命性高级宏编译器它彻底改变了传统宏的编写方式为玩家提供了前所未有的技能序列管理能力。无论你是新手玩家寻求简化操作还是资深高手追求极限输出GSE都能通过其强大的功能集帮助你创建智能化的技能循环和条件触发宏。核心概念理解GSE的工作原理GSE的核心优势在于突破了魔兽世界原生宏系统的限制。传统宏只能执行简单的条件判断和单一技能而GSE引入了宏序列的概念允许玩家创建复杂的技能组合和执行逻辑。宏序列与技能块GSE采用技能块的设计理念每个技能块可以包含多个命令序列。当玩家点击宏时GSE会将整个技能块发送给游戏客户端游戏会从上到下依次尝试执行每个命令。这种设计使得GSE能够管理复杂的技能优先级系统实现条件触发和循环逻辑集成魔兽世界API获取实时战斗信息支持变量计算和动态调整安装与配置指南获取GSE插件要开始使用GSE首先需要获取插件文件git clone https://gitcode.com/gh_mirrors/gs/GSE-Advanced-Macro-Compiler安装到游戏目录将克隆的GSE文件夹复制到魔兽世界的插件目录中Windows:World of Warcraft\_retail_\Interface\AddOns\Mac:World of Warcraft/_retail_/Interface/AddOns/启用插件启动魔兽世界进入角色选择界面点击左下角的插件按钮确保GSE插件已勾选启用进入游戏后输入/gse命令打开主界面GSE图形化编辑器详解GSE提供了完整的图形化编辑界面位于GSE_GUI/Editor.lua模块中。这个编辑器支持语法高亮和自动补全功能让编写宏变得更加直观简单。编辑器核心功能GSE编辑器的主要功能包括可视化宏序列构建通过拖放方式组织技能顺序条件逻辑编辑器支持复杂的if-else条件判断循环结构支持实现技能循环和优先级系统变量管理系统创建和使用自定义变量实时预览功能在编辑时查看宏的实际效果宏调试工具GSE内置了强大的调试工具帮助你检测宏执行效率优化技能释放顺序解决常见的宏语法错误分析技能冷却时间管理实战应用职业宏序列示例法师输出循环配置对于法师职业GSE可以实现智能的技能优先级管理。以下是一个简化版的奥术法师输出序列Sequences[SAM_Arcane] { SpecID 62, Author Flashgreer - wowlazymacros.com, Talents 2,1,2,2,1,3,2, MacroVersions { [1] { KeyPress { /targetenemy [noharm][dead], }, /castsequence [nochanneling]Arcane Blast,Arcane Blast,Arcane Blast,Arcane Blast,Arcane Barrage, /cast [nochanneling]Arcane Missiles, KeyRelease { /startattack, /cast [combat]Arcane Power, }, } } }这个序列展示了GSE如何处理技能优先级优先使用奥术冲击当触发奥术飞弹时自动施放并在战斗开始时自动开启奥术强化。治疗职业智能宏治疗职业可以通过GSE创建智能的治疗宏根据队友血量自动选择最合适的治疗法术Sequences[SAM_Holy_Paladin] { SpecID 65, MacroVersions { [1] { -- 根据目标血量选择治疗法术 /cast [mouseover,help,nodead][help,nodead][player] Holy Light, /cast [mouseover,help,nodead,hp50] Flash of Light, /cast [mouseover,help,nodead,hp30] Lay on Hands, /cast [player,combat] Divine Shield, } } }进阶技巧与最佳实践变量与API集成GSE支持完整的魔兽世界API集成这意味着你可以获取战斗状态信息使用UnitHealth()、UnitPower()等函数判断技能可用性通过IsUsableSpell()检查技能是否可用管理冷却时间使用GetSpellCooldown()跟踪技能冷却条件触发系统基于目标类型、距离、血量等条件执行不同技能性能优化建议为了确保GSE宏的高效运行建议遵循以下最佳实践避免过度复杂的条件判断每个条件都会增加执行时间合理使用循环结构确保循环有明确的退出条件优化技能优先级将最常用的技能放在序列前端定期清理无用变量减少内存占用宏序列共享与管理通过GSE/API/Storage.lua模块你可以轻松管理多个宏序列导出宏序列将配置好的宏导出为字符串导入他人宏分享和获取其他玩家的优秀配置版本管理为同一职业保存多个配置版本角色同步在不同角色间共享宏配置常见问题解决方案宏无法正常执行如果宏无法正常工作请检查以下方面技能名称正确性确保所有技能名称拼写正确条件语法检查验证所有条件判断语法无误资源可用性确认角色有足够的法力、能量等资源目标选择逻辑检查目标选择条件是否合理序列加载缓慢问题优化宏序列加载速度的方法减少不必要的条件判断合并相似的技能序列避免在宏中使用复杂的API调用定期清理旧的宏配置兼容性问题处理GSE与大多数UI插件兼容良好但如果遇到问题暂时禁用其他UI插件进行测试检查插件加载顺序确保GSE是最新版本查看游戏错误日志获取详细信息总结与学习路径GSE高级宏编译器为魔兽世界玩家提供了一个强大而灵活的工具让复杂的技能管理变得简单直观。通过本指南你已经掌握了GSE的基本概念和实用技巧。进一步学习方向要深入学习GSE的高级功能建议研究API文档深入理解GSE/API/目录下的各个模块分析示例宏学习Deprecated/OldSampleMacros/中的职业宏示例参与社区讨论加入GSE官方社区获取最新技巧实践创建宏从简单宏开始逐步增加复杂度核心价值总结GSE的核心价值在于将复杂的技能管理抽象为可视化的序列编辑让玩家能够专注于战术决策而非按键操作实现个性化技能循环适应不同战斗场景提高操作效率减少重复性操作享受游戏乐趣而非被复杂操作困扰无论你是想要简化操作流程的新手还是追求极限输出的资深玩家GSE都能成为你在艾泽拉斯大陆上的得力助手。现在就开始创建属于你自己的完美宏序列体验智能化技能管理带来的游戏乐趣吧【免费下载链接】GSE-Advanced-Macro-CompilerGSE is an alternative advanced macro editor and engine for World of Warcraft.项目地址: https://gitcode.com/gh_mirrors/gs/GSE-Advanced-Macro-Compiler创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考